Hello,

a pdf does not print correctly. It is a government form created with
Acrobat PDFMaker.

When printed with 'evince' on the same computer and same printer
everything is fine.

With okular, the first page is printed, the second page is not, instead this 
error message is printed:
   PCL XL error, Subsystem: KERNEL, Error: Illegal Tag, Operator 0xfe

To debug this I printed the pdf from okular to file (Postscript). Then, when 
viewing this ps with okular, the following error is shown in the console a lot 
of times:
   GPL Ghostscript 9.05: Error: Font Renderer Plugin ( FreeType ) return code = 
-1

And printing this ps-File with lpr of course results in the same
printing error.

I also tried with libfreetype6 from quantal, but this did not change
anything.
